MEMORIAL SLIDE SHOW

Dear Friend of APANY, The Memorial for Ed Remo on September 23rd was a great success. One of the more moving moments of the Memorial was the Photo Slide Show.

For those of you who missed it, the Slide Show contains pictures of APANY events over the past 10 years, such as the Picnic, the Pageant, Fiesta Filipino, etc. You will see pictures of Ed as a young man as you have never seen him before... pictures of Ed and his family... and you may even be in the Slide Show yourself. The Slide Show has an instrumental music background of Filipino music, which sets the mood.

This Slide Show is being made available for purchase to all friends of APANY. The Slide Show is available in two formats... either as a DVD, which you can play on a DVD player and watch on the television, or in Windows Media format which you can play on your computer using Windows Media Player Version 10 or newer.

The DVD costs $12 and the Windows Media format costs $10. Shipping via First Class Mail is FREE. A portion of the net proceeds will go to the APANY Event Fund.

A NOTE FROM JAY CHAI ABOUT HIS NEW MUSIC CD:


It has been a blessed year for me despite leaving in a world of terrorist threats, war and economic downturn. Finally I have finished my second album. Many of you have been asking me as to when it will be ready. Here it is!! The music style is more jazzy, pop and R&B than before. You should set your stereo to pop or rock sound for the best listening.

Many songs were written for my friends and a few for anyone who might be feeling lonely. "Nice and Easy" was a fun song inspired at the SBNY when I saw many people checking
out each other! "Always
America" was written after 9/11. Sitting at the Hoboken, NJ, waterfront looking over downtown Manhattan I saw such a sad sight. "Be Home" is the most recent song written for our troops overseas. It's my heart's desire and hope that they all can be home safely. Allan has been my creative and lyrical helper in the making of this album. Without him this project would not have come about.

Many thanks to the friends and fans who support me. These songs are all for you.
